The Legal Landscape: Staying on the Right Side of the Law
Navigating the legal framework surrounding online gambling in Australia is paramount. The Interactive Gambling Act 2001 (IGA) is the cornerstone of these regulations, and its provisions significantly impact Australian players. Understanding the IGA’s stipulations regarding licensed operators and prohibited services is essential to avoid legal complications. While the IGA restricts the provision of certain online gambling services to Australian residents, it’s crucial to differentiate between licensed and unlicensed operators. Playing on platforms licensed and regulated by reputable international jurisdictions is generally considered a safer approach, as these operators are subject to stringent oversight and consumer protection measures.
Staying informed about any changes to these regulations is also crucial. The legal landscape is dynamic, and staying updated on any new legislation or rulings is a continuous process. Resources like the Australian Communications and Media Authority (ACMA) provide valuable information and guidance on the legality of online gambling activities. Ignoring or misunderstanding these legal aspects can lead to significant consequences, so diligence is not just recommended, it’s essential.
Choosing Your Platform: Due Diligence is Key
The online gambling market is saturated with platforms, making the selection process critical. Not all operators are created equal, and choosing a reputable and trustworthy platform should be your top priority. Several factors should influence your decision. Firstly, licensing and regulation are non-negotiable. Ensure the platform holds a valid license from a recognised regulatory body, such as the Malta Gaming Authority (MGA) or the UK Gambling Commission (UKGC). These licenses indicate that the operator adheres to strict standards of fairness, security, and responsible gambling practices.
Secondly, consider the platform’s reputation. Researching the operator’s history, reading player reviews, and checking for any unresolved complaints are vital steps. Look for platforms with a proven track record of fair play, prompt payouts, and responsive customer support. Thirdly, evaluate the game selection. Does the platform offer your preferred games, and are they provided by reputable software developers? The quality of the games, the user interface, and the overall gaming experience are all important considerations. Finally, assess the platform’s security measures. Look for encryption technology (SSL) to protect your personal and financial information. Also, check for responsible gambling tools, such as deposit limits, self-exclusion options, and links to support organisations.
Mastering Bankroll Management: The Cornerstone of Success
Effective bankroll management is the single most important factor in long-term success in online gambling. Regardless of your skill level or the games you play, a disciplined approach to managing your funds is crucial to avoid financial ruin. Start by setting a budget. Determine how much you can afford to lose without impacting your financial well-being. This budget should be separate from your essential expenses and treated as entertainment money. Once you’ve set your budget, divide it into smaller units, such as daily or weekly limits.
Stick to your limits rigidly. Avoid the temptation to chase losses or increase your bets to recoup previous losses. This is a common mistake that can quickly lead to significant financial setbacks. Choose games and stakes that align with your bankroll. Don’t play games where the minimum bet is too high for your budget. This will force you to take risks and increase the likelihood of losing your entire bankroll quickly. Track your wins and losses meticulously. Keep a detailed record of your gambling activities, including the games you play, the amounts you wager, and your profits or losses. This will help you identify patterns, assess your performance, and adjust your strategy accordingly. Finally, know when to walk away. If you’re on a losing streak, take a break. Don’t let emotions cloud your judgment. Similarly, if you’re on a winning streak, consider cashing out a portion of your winnings to protect your bankroll.
Strategic Play: Elevating Your Game
While luck plays a role in gambling, strategic play can significantly increase your chances of success. This involves understanding the rules of the games you play, developing effective strategies, and making informed decisions. For table games like blackjack and poker, learning basic strategy is essential. Study the optimal moves for each situation and practice your skills. For games like poker, consider studying the game’s nuances, including hand rankings, betting strategies, and reading opponents. Consider taking advantage of the resources available to you, such as tutorials, strategy guides, and practice games. Many online platforms offer free play options, allowing you to hone your skills without risking real money.
For slot games, while there is no guaranteed strategy, understanding the game’s paytable, volatility, and return-to-player (RTP) percentage can help you make more informed choices. Choose games with higher RTPs and consider the volatility level based on your risk tolerance. Low volatility games offer more frequent, smaller payouts, while high volatility games offer fewer, larger payouts. Regardless of the game, always gamble responsibly and never bet more than you can afford to lose.
